Natasha Mahmood, LSW, provides a compassionate and supportive environment for clients across Illinois. Specializing in evidence-based therapeutic techniques like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) and play therapy for younger clients, Natasha tailors her approach to each individualās unique needs. She focuses on helping clients set realistic goals and develop coping skills to manage symptoms and improve their day-to-day lives. Natasha is especially skilled in working with children, adolescents, and young adults, providing individual, family, and group therapy to address a range of challenges including anxiety, depression, and trauma. Passionate about working with diverse populations, Natasha has a special focus on ADHD, childhood behavior issues, and PTSD/trauma. She understands the importance of cultural sensitivity and brings a unique, empathetic perspective to her practice, which is informed by her own experiences as a biracial individual. Natasha is also adept at supporting clients with autism spectrum disorders, developmental disabilities, and those within the LGBTQ+ community.
